WebHilton Beach is a village located in Algoma District, Ontario, Canada. It is located on the northeastern shore of St. Joseph Island in the North Channel of Lake Huron, approximately 60 kilometres from Sault Ste. Marie. The village had a population of 175 (up from 145 in 2011 [2]) and a land area of 2.62 km² per the Canada 2016 Census . WebSearch for hotels in St. Joseph with Hotels.com by checking our online map.
